Waubun is a small city located in Mahnomen County, Minnesota, in the United States. In 2020, about 409 people lived there. It is a quiet community with important roads like U.S. Route 59 and Minnesota State Highway 113 passing through it.

History of Waubun: How the City Began
Waubun officially became a village on December 18, 1907. Before that, it was a growing community.
Naming Waubun: A Native American Word
The name "Waubun" has a special meaning. It comes from the Ojibwe people. The word means "the east," "the morning," or "the dawn of day." This name was chosen when the Soo Line railway was built in the area around 1903–1904. Many towns on the nearby White Earth Indian Reservation were given Native American names.
Geography: Where is Waubun Located?
Waubun is found in the southwestern part of Mahnomen County. It sits on the west side of U.S. Route 59. This highway connects Waubun to other towns.
Connecting Roads and Nearby Towns
If you travel north on U.S. Route 59 for about 10 miles (16 km), you will reach Mahnomen. This is the main town, or county seat, of the county. Going south on the same highway for about 5 miles (8 km) leads to Ogema.
State Highway 113 runs along the southern edge of Waubun. This highway goes east for about 20 miles (32 km) to Elbow Lake. If you go west for about 15 miles (24 km), you will reach Syre, where the highway ends.
Size and Land Area
According to the U.S. Census Bureau, Waubun covers an area of about 0.51 square miles (1.33 square kilometers). All of this area is land, meaning there are no large bodies of water within the city limits.
Part of the White Earth Indian Reservation
Waubun is located within the western part of the White Earth Indian Reservation. This reservation includes all of Mahnomen County. It also covers parts of other counties nearby to the east and south.
Demographics: Who Lives in Waubun?
The population of Waubun has changed over the years. Here is a look at how many people have lived in the city during different census counts:
Historical population | |||
---|---|---|---|
Census | Pop. | %± | |
1910 | 230 | — | |
1920 | 346 | 50.4% | |
1930 | 337 | −2.6% | |
1940 | 438 | 30.0% | |
1950 | 426 | −2.7% | |
1960 | 350 | −17.8% | |
1970 | 345 | −1.4% | |
1980 | 390 | 13.0% | |
1990 | 330 | −15.4% | |
2000 | 403 | 22.1% | |
2010 | 400 | −0.7% | |
2020 | 409 | 2.3% | |
U.S. Decennial Census |
Population Details from 2010
In 2010, the census counted 400 people living in Waubun. There were 160 households and 108 families. The city had about 784 people per square mile (303 people per square kilometer). There were also 182 housing units, which are homes or apartments.
Diversity in Waubun
The people living in Waubun come from different backgrounds. In 2010, the population was:
- 46.0% White
- 0.3% African American
- 33.3% Native American
- 0.3% Asian
- 20.3% from two or more racial backgrounds
About 2.0% of the population identified as Hispanic or Latino.
Households and Families
Of the 160 households, about 36.3% had children under 18 living with them. About 36.9% were married couples living together. Some households had a female head of the house without a husband (23.1%). Others had a male head of the house without a wife (7.5%). About 32.5% were not families.
Almost 28.1% of all households had only one person living in them. About 17.5% of households had someone aged 65 or older living alone. On average, there were 2.50 people per household and 2.96 people per family.
Age of Residents
The average age of people in Waubun in 2010 was 33.7 years old.
- 31.7% of residents were under 18 years old.
- 8.2% were between 18 and 24 years old.
- 21.2% were between 25 and 44 years old.
- 21.6% were between 45 and 64 years old.
- 17.8% were 65 years of age or older.
More females lived in Waubun than males in 2010. About 43.0% of the population was male, and 57.0% was female.
